Fundamentals

Trent has demonstrated strong expansion, with annual revenue reaching ₹20,074 [Mar 2026], reflecting a 3-year CAGR (compound annual growth rate, representing the mean annual growth over three years) of 34.5%. Profitability remains robust, as evidenced by an operating margin of 18.3% [Mar 2026]. The company’s net profit of ₹1,721 [Mar 2026] grew 12.2% YoY (year-over-year, comparing the current period to the same period last year). Furthermore, cash flow generation has improved significantly, with cash flow from operations (CFO, the cash generated from core business activities) reaching ₹2,668 [Mar 2026], a 60.6% increase YoY. These figures highlight a period of sustained scaling and operational efficiency, supported by a disciplined approach to managing leverage and capital allocation.

News

On April 22, 2026, Trent reported strong Q4 financial results characterized by growth in profit and margins. Alongside these results, the board announced a 1:2 bonus share issue and a dividend payout of ₹6 per share, while also approving a ₹2,500 crore fundraising plan. Despite the positive earnings performance, the company's stock experienced a decline of approximately 5% over the two days following the announcement. Market participants and brokerages attributed this downward pressure to concerns regarding the proposed capital raise and potential demand headwinds. Prior to these developments, the stock had rallied in anticipation of the board meeting, reaching technical resistance levels earlier in the week.

Latest Quarter Info

For the quarter ending March 2026, the company demonstrated strong year-over-year growth, with revenue increasing by 19.2% and net profit rising by 32.4%. This performance highlights a robust upward trajectory compared to the same period last year. However, the quarterly snapshot reveals a contraction in performance on a sequential basis, as revenue declined by 5.9% and net profit fell by 19.0%. The operating margin remains stable at 18.0%, reflecting consistent operational efficiency despite the recent dip in top-line activity.
